Hi fellow runners, I’ve recently got into running and try to do so every alternative day after work. I usually go around 8PM and it’s already dark by then. Both the side streets from mine have multiple houses with dogs who keep barking from inside the fence - mind you the fences are barely tall enough. A few nights ago one of them managed to escape their house while I had just left my place and came running towards me and had me cornered for a good 5-6 mins. Luckily I was facing the dog when he sneaked up on me. It kept barking and lunging towards me until a car passed by a few mins later when it got distracted and I could escape. I couldn’t see a collar on it and hence called the council later on since I knew what house it was from.
Since then I’ve had a fear that what if one of them escape their house fence and attack me while I’m minding my business running. I wanted to know how do y’all deal with such situations and how to be safe ? I don’t have any alternative route to get out of my street which doesn’t have dogs.
